Series Schedule: Dates and Venues

The series will be a whirlwind of cricket, spread across Sydney’s premier venues:

T20 Action (Hurstville Oval):

* March 26th
* March 28th
* March 30th

ODI Clash (Cricket Central, Sydney):

* April 2nd
* April 4th
* April 7th

Four-Day Test (Cricket Central, Sydney):

* April 12th – 15th

But the action doesn’t start there! Before the England A series kicks off, Australia will hold its second annual “Green vs Gold” three-day intra-squad match in Canberra (March 12th-14th). This internal competition provides additional high-pressure game time and allows selectors to closely observe player performance.

Squad Captains and Key Players

The Australian A squads are brimming with talent, featuring a mix of seasoned players and exciting newcomers. The leadership roles have been assigned as follows:

* **T20 Captain:** Heather Graham
* **ODI Captain:** Nicole Faltum (recently selected for the New Zealand T20I tour)
* **Four-Day Captain:** Charli Knott

Players to watch include Phoebe Litchfield and Georgia Voll, who have successfully graduated from the Australia A system to the national team, showing the pathway’s effectiveness. This series offers similar opportunities for the likes of Grace Dignam, Elsa Hunter, Gabby Sutcliffe, Sianna Ginger, and Rhys McKenna to make their mark.
